Raisin and plum porridge

Raisin and plum porridge

So it is berry PORRIDGE not soup. It is no baby food. Usually mansion servant girls in Estonia and Finland (Viipuri, Karelia) used to eat semolina porridge with raisins. Sweet life...

Ingredients
for each eater
a handful of chopped dried plums
a handful of different colored raisins
1 tbsp sugar
1 tbsp lemon juice
1 tsp grated lemon zest
1 tsp grated orange zest or candied orange peel
5 tbsp semolina
2 tbsp cold water

Method
Put plums in a thick layered cooking vessel. Pour over boiling water, cook on medium heat until softened (5 to 7 minutes). add sugar, lemon zest, orange and lemon juice. Add raisins, cook one minute. Mix semolina with cold water and ladd to the boiling soup, stir. Mixing with cold water like you do with potato starch helps avoid lumps with semolina. cook a few minutes, remove from heat and let cool. eat with cold milk or espresso.
